Today on the show: The family of Colombian fisherman, Alejandro Carranza, who was murdered in a U.S. military boat strike in September, has filed a formal complaint with the Inter-American Commission on Human Rights. We’ll speak to the attorney representing the family of the slain fisherma.: And Nora Barrows friedman joins us for our regular weekly newscast from the Electronic Intifada
